Epic Data Introduces Collaborative Manufacturing Execution (P3CME) Suite

Epic Data International has introduced the P3 Collaborative Manufacturing Execution (P3CME) suite of applications Epic Data's P3 Collaborative Manufacturing Execution suite is an electronic nervous system for discrete manufacturing organisations

P3CME captures data automatically from every touch point in the production process: whenever material is processed, moved, transported, stored, or consumed, which enables managers and operators to monitor key business performance indicators at the workstation, cell, plant, enterprise and supply-chain levels.

P3CME creates a common stream of information across the enterprise and the manufacturing supply chain, coordinating the movement of material and labour to ensure that production schedules and demand are synchronised.

P3CME has three integrated modules - P3-Materials Management System, P3-Time and labour Capture and P3-Shop Floor Execution - that work seamlessly together to create a holistic view of people, parts and processes "Epic Data's Collaborative Manufacturing Execution suite brings collaboration from the drawing board into the value stream by eliminating the islands of automation that obstruct visibility both across the enterprise and up and down the supply chain," said Greg Watkin, Vice President Marketing, of Epic Data.

"This visibility helps companies to accelerate and extend lean manufacturing initiatives".

Epic's P3CME establishes an electronic nervous system using a unique "bottom-up" approach that starts with information captured and distributed on the shop floor.

This bottom-up view provides manufacturers with the visibility needed to synchronise and adjust production with real-time demands, provide complete production process traceability and support continuous improvement efforts.

"Creating a common stream of information enables bottlenecks and quality problems to be monitored, managed and resolved quickly".

"P3CME enables the movement of materials and labour to be precisely coordinated, ensuring that production schedules are met," Watkin said.

P3CME builds upon Epic Data's 28 years of experience in providing automated data capture systems for discrete manufacturing.

Designed specifically for discrete manufacturing operations, P3CME supports advanced auto-ID and capture, including all standard bar-code types, magnetic stripe, HIDTM and RFID.

utilising Epic Data's highly scalable, open standard eXpresso platform, MPT9100 advanced data capture terminal and innovative ProxWedge reader, P3CME is a high performance application suite capable of processing thousands of transactions per second.

Driven from the device level on the shop floor, P3CME supports any-to-any device communications, including PC's, shop-floor data-capture terminals, wireless local-area and wireless wide-area mobile devices.

P3CME uses Internet standard communications protocols, enabling easy application-to-application connectivity, and communicates seamlessly with all major ERP systems.
